Transaction e62b3faa868bce49a491a6efd7967f8dcdf71ca9e8d343be739a0777a71d48be

2 Input
2 Outputs
  • e62b3faa868bce49a491a6efd7967f8dcdf71ca9e8d343be739a0777a71d48be:0
  • value  200000000
    address  bc1qfvyt86lgtsh3w6vj7rwkzz652ypqpv7hll2jda
  • e62b3faa868bce49a491a6efd7967f8dcdf71ca9e8d343be739a0777a71d48be:1
  • value  114103905
    address  36PVEKzDLScWbEB4WgcVkfoeAzT6nky1B3